SpiecsEngine
 
Loading...
Searching...
No Matches

◆ BindAddress()

void Spices::Net::Socket::BindAddress ( const InetAddress & localAddress) const

Bind address to socket.

Parameters
localAddressThe address to bind.

Definition at line 36 of file Socket.cpp.

37 {
39
40 if (::bind(m_SocketFd, (sockaddr*)localAddress.GetSockAddress(), sizeof(sockaddr_in)) < 0)
41 {
42 std::stringstream ss;
43 ss << "Socket::BindAddress failed, socket fd: " << m_SocketFd << " Error: " << WSAGetLastError();
44
45 SPICES_CORE_CRITICAL(ss.str())
46 }
47 }
#define SPICES_PROFILE_ZONE
SOCKET m_SocketFd
This socket fd.
Definition Socket.h:142

Referenced by SpicesTest::BufferTest::StartServer(), SpicesTest::SocketTest::StartServer(), and SpicesTest::TEST().